  5. This is a tool to help you determine the minimum cash wage to be paid to you by your employer. Several factors can affect your minimum wage, including the date, the location of your employment, and any tips you receive.

  6. The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ics (OEWS) program provides estimates of employment and wages for nearly 800 job titles across New York State. These are estimates of the number of workers by occupation and the typical wages paid to people in those jobs.

  7. The rates and requirements are set forth in wage orders and summaries, which are available online. Overtime – You must be paid 11⁄2 times your regular rate of pay (no less than amounts shown above) for weekly hours over 40 (or 44 for residential employees).
